Kind of agree with this (and also pretty strongly disagree with the "Pirlo sucks" crowd). Because we weren't doing so well with direct play, all game long Pirlo was time after time lobbing these beautiful long passes to the wings that landed practically on their shoe laces. Unfortunately not much ever happened as we couldn't get the ball into any dangerous territory after that. Can't see how you could blame this game on Pirlo as he did his job. We often dominate on offense but not this time. We don't really have a Zabeleta on the overlap to pass inside nor do we have a Kompany to receive those passes, but hey, funny how when McNamara came on the field that's pretty much exactly what happened and we scored our only goal.This to me was the big problem with our offense. They conceded the wings and clogged the middle, and we took the outside space and lobbed crosses in for guys that are 5-9 and shorter and surrounded by defenders. It was a low percentage play (very low) and it never hit. Note that the goal was scored on a pass from the edge of the box that was on the ground.
